Summary:
Anne Eriksdatter Langen [1733-1808] was my 5th great grandmother [my direct ancestor line of Lars Mikkelson, b 1830]. Her parents were Erik Olsen Langen and Inger Nilsdatter Østgård. Anne was most likely born at the Langen nordre farm in Røros parish, but her baptism was at the Dalsbgyda -Os church in Tolga parish. Anne's father died when she was about 11 years old. Her mother remarried shorty thereafter to Esten Jacobsen.
Anne Eriksdatter was married to Ole Olsen Dybdal on 10 Jun 1757 at Røros. It appears that Anne andn Ole Dybal lived in or near the town of Røros. Ole Dybal was a mine worker. He died in 1767 while at work at Storvarts - aka, Storwarts copper mine. Storwarts was owned/operated by Røros Copper Verks and was about 20 kms north westerly from Røros. When Ole Dybal died, Anne Eriksdatter and her children continued to live in Røros. Anne is recorded in the 1801 census at the street Kirkegaden in the town of Røros.
Anne Eriksdatter and Ole Olse Dybdal had 5 children, however, the 2 youngest died at of shortly after their birth. Their oldest daughter Gertrud was born in 1758. Gertrud was not married and it seems that she had lived with her mother. After Anne died, Gertrude continued to live in on the family home in Røros.
Anne Eriksdatter's daughter, Ingeborg was married to Jørgen Jonsen Haugen - Jorgen died on 25 May 1836 at the age of 84 years, and he died at Brekken [east and a bit north of Røros, about 50 kms]. Ingeborg and Jørgen had 6 children and I think they were all born at Brekken.
Anne Eriksdatter's, daughter Inger born 1759 went to live with Anne's sister Ingeborg Eriksdatter and her husband Hans Jensen Syl at the farm Sylen east of more mid-to south part of lake Femund and close to the Swedish border. The year that Inger went to Sylen is not clear - see her research for more information.
